The Philippine Educational Theater Association (PETA) will close its 47th theater season with its Children’s Arts Festival From May 29 to 31 at the PETA Theater Center on Eymard Drive in New Manila.

According to PETA in a press release, the 3-day festival will offer workshops in storytelling, shadow puppetry, visual arts, creative sound and music, creative drama, hip-hop dancing and creative writing, to be facilitated by its artist-teachers and members. Theater performances, film showings and play areas are also among the attractions.

At the festival, PETA will stage one of its longest-running musicals for children, “Mga Kuwento ni Lola Basyang,” and “Rated PG,” a musical that tackles corporal punishment. PETA ArtsZone's regional partners will also perform: “Aah Bakus” by Dumaguete-based YATTA; “Si Al Buda an Tsinelas” by Sining Banwa of Legazpi; and Ozamis' Teatro Guindegan’s “Istoryahe lang ta.”

 
Also part of the Children's Arts Festival are student performances from St. Gregory Elementary School, Las Piñas East National High School, Polo National High School, Tanghalang SLU, the FEU Theater Guild, Maria Montessori, and the Palo Culture and Arts Organization. — BM, GMA News
